DALLAS, TEXAS / ACCESS Newswire / January 20, 2026 / Partners Real Estate (“Partners”), a private partnership-led fully-integrated commercial real estate firm, today announced the hiring of JJ Leonard as an Equity Partner and Managing Director of its Dallas office. Mr. Leonard, a highly respected industry veteran, transitions from Stream Realty to lead the day-to-day operations and drive the continued growth of Partners in the Dallas-Fort Worth market.

Mr. Leonard brings over 24 years of commercial real estate experience, representing some of the largest institutional investors of office properties in Dallas-Ft. Worth. Prior to joining Partners, Mr. Leonard served as Executive Vice President & Partner for Dallas at Stream, where he played a pivotal role in overseeing the growth of the DFW office leasing portfolio from 8 million to over 16 million sq. ft. between 2015 and 2022. Throughout his distinguished career, he has closed over 10 million sq. ft. of lease transactions with a value exceeding $2 billion. Notable clients Mr. Leonard has worked with throughout his career include New York Life Investors, Fortis Property Group, Manova Partners, Piedmont REIT, Wells REIT, GI Partners, CBRE Global Investors, Ares, JPMorgan Asset Management, Colony Capital, Common Fund, Masaveu Real Estate U.S., and TriGate Capital, among many others.
